MALCOLM ELLIOTT, who won the British professional road race title in the Isle of Man on Sunday, was yesterday treated in hospital for cuts and abrasions after being involved in a crash with a car while riding near his Sheffield home. Elliott is now doubtful for a series of races in France during the next week.
